Attention graph convolutional nets for esophageal contraction pattern recognition in high-resolution manometries

Abstract: Highlights•We designed efficient vigor propagation graphs while capturing the contraction and pressure propagation between vigor.•An interpretable mechanism explicitly models the relevant vigor propagation and to classify various vigor occurrences.•An efficient inference scheme over vigor propagation graphs by utilizing a GAT with a sparse spatial sampling strategy.•The introduced network has the potential to conduct contractile propagation reasoning over contractile propagation.•The proposed approach achieves state-of-the-art results on HRM images.
